在PHP中,可以使用
/* */
或//
来注释单行代码,使用/* */
来注释多行代码。对于函数参数和返回值,可以使用@param
和@return
进行注释。在PHP中,注释用于向代码添加说明或解释,注释不会影响程序的执行,它们只是供开发人员阅读和理解代码的辅助工具。
PHP提供了两种类型的注释:单行注释和多行注释。
1、单行注释:使用双斜线(//)来表示单行注释,单行注释只影响紧随其后的那一行代码。
<?php // 这是一个单行注释 echo "Hello, World!"; // 这里的注释只对这一行有效 ?>
2、多行注释:使用斜线星号(/*)和星号斜线(*/)来表示多行注释,多行注释可以跨越多行,并且内部可以包含任意数量的行。
<?php /* 这是一个多行注释 可以跨越多行 内部可以包含任意数量的行 */ echo "Hello, World!"; // 这里的注释对这一行无效 ?>
问题与解答:
问题1:如何在PHP中使用文档注释?
答案:在PHP中,可以使用文档注释来生成API文档,文档注释以/**
开头,以*/
结尾,并位于函数、类或方法的定义之前,文档注释中的文本将被解析并显示为API文档的一部分。
示例:
<?php /** * 这是一个简单的示例函数。 * @param string $name 名字参数。 * @return string 返回一个问候消息。 */ function greet($name) { return "Hello, " . $name . "!"; } ?>
问题2:如何在PHP中使用命名空间注释?
答案:在PHP中,可以使用命名空间注释来定义命名空间的作用域和可见性,命名空间注释以namespace
关键字开头,后面跟着命名空间的名称和可选的描述信息,命名空间注释通常位于文件的顶部。
示例:
<?php /** * 这是一个示例命名空间。 * @package MyAppNamespace */ namespace MyAppNamespace; ?>
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/562695.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复